setThreadPointer

tls.setThreadPointer
pub fn setThreadPointer(addr: usize) void

pub fn setThreadPointer(addr: usize) void {
    @setRuntimeSafety(false);
    @disableInstrumentation();

    switch (native_arch) {
        .x86 => {
            var user_desc: linux.user_desc = .{
                .entry_number = area_desc.gdt_entry_number,
                .base_addr = addr,
                .limit = 0xfffff,
                .flags = .{
                    .seg_32bit = 1,
                    .contents = 0, // Data
                    .read_exec_only = 0,
                    .limit_in_pages = 1,
                    .seg_not_present = 0,
                    .useable = 1,
                },
            };
            const rc = @call(.always_inline, linux.syscall1, .{ .set_thread_area, @intFromPtr(&user_desc) });
            assert(rc == 0);

            const gdt_entry_number = user_desc.entry_number;
            // We have to keep track of our slot as it's also needed for clone()
            area_desc.gdt_entry_number = gdt_entry_number;
            // Update the %gs selector
            asm volatile ("movl %[gs_val], %%gs"
                :
                : [gs_val] "r" (gdt_entry_number << 3 | 3),
            );
        },
        .x86_64 => {
            const rc = @call(.always_inline, linux.syscall2, .{ .arch_prctl, linux.ARCH.SET_FS, addr });
            assert(rc == 0);
        },
        .aarch64, .aarch64_be => {
            asm volatile (
                \\ msr tpidr_el0, %[addr]
                :
                : [addr] "r" (addr),
            );
        },
        .alpha => {
            asm volatile (
                \\ lda $16, 0(%[addr])
                \\ wruniq
                :
                : [addr] "r" (addr),
            );
        },
        .arc, .arceb => {
            // We apparently need to both set r25 (TP) *and* inform the kernel...
            asm volatile (
                \\ mov r25, %[addr]
                :
                : [addr] "r" (addr),
            );
            const rc = @call(.always_inline, linux.syscall1, .{ .arc_settls, addr });
            assert(rc == 0);
        },
        .arm, .armeb, .thumb, .thumbeb => {
            const rc = @call(.always_inline, linux.syscall1, .{ .set_tls, addr });
            assert(rc == 0);
        },
        .m68k => {
            const rc = linux.syscall1(.set_thread_area, addr);
            assert(rc == 0);
        },
        .hexagon => {
            asm volatile (
                \\ ugp = %[addr]
                :
                : [addr] "r" (addr),
            );
        },
        .hppa => {
            asm volatile (
                \\ ble 0xe0(%%sr2, %%r0)
                :
                : [addr] "={r26}" (addr),
                : .{ .r29 = true });
        },
        .loongarch32, .loongarch64 => {
            asm volatile (
                \\ move $tp, %[addr]
                :
                : [addr] "r" (addr),
            );
        },
        .riscv32, .riscv64 => {
            asm volatile (
                \\ mv tp, %[addr]
                :
                : [addr] "r" (addr),
            );
        },
        .csky, .mips, .mipsel, .mips64, .mips64el => {
            const rc = @call(.always_inline, linux.syscall1, .{ .set_thread_area, addr });
            assert(rc == 0);
        },
        .microblaze, .microblazeel => {
            asm volatile (
                \\ ori r21, %[addr], 0
                :
                : [addr] "r" (addr),
            );
        },
        .or1k => {
            asm volatile (
                \\ l.ori r10, %[addr], 0
                :
                : [addr] "r" (addr),
            );
        },
        .powerpc, .powerpcle => {
            asm volatile (
                \\ mr 2, %[addr]
                :
                : [addr] "r" (addr),
            );
        },
        .powerpc64, .powerpc64le => {
            asm volatile (
                \\ mr 13, %[addr]
                :
                : [addr] "r" (addr),
            );
        },
        .s390x => {
            asm volatile (
                \\ lgr %%r0, %[addr]
                \\ sar %%a1, %%r0
                \\ srlg %%r0, %%r0, 32
                \\ sar %%a0, %%r0
                :
                : [addr] "r" (addr),
                : .{ .r0 = true });
        },
        .sh, .sheb => {
            asm volatile (
                \\ ldc gbr, %[addr]
                :
                : [addr] "r" (addr),
            );
        },
        .sparc, .sparc64 => {
            asm volatile (
                \\ mov %[addr], %%g7
                :
                : [addr] "r" (addr),
            );
        },
        .xtensa, .xtensaeb => {
            asm volatile (
                \\ wur %[addr], threadptr
                :
                : [addr] "a" (addr),
            );
        },
        else => @compileError("Unsupported architecture"),
    }
}
